Can you sleep in pin curls?

Gather each curl from the bottom around your index finger, roll it upward, and flatten it onto your scalp. Secure with a bobby pin overnight, and gently release each in the morning for big and bouncy ringlets.

How do you do pin curls with hair?

To create your pin curls, gather a section of your hair then place your pointer fingers at the tip of your hair (one on top and one underneath) and wind the hair down over your fingers and towards your scalp. Remove one finger then use a clip to secure your pin curl in place.

Are pin curls popular in the 1920s?

About Pin Curls. Pin curling started in the 1920s, and this hairstyle was a very popular look for women throughout the twenties and thirties. However, because heat styling did not exist back in the day, curls were not the easiest hairstyle to achieve.
